What is a 45ft Container?
A 45ft container, likewise known as a 45-foot shipping container, is a standardized cargo container used in maritime, rail, and road transport. It determines 45 feet in length, 8 feet in width, and 9 feet 6 inches in height, supplying an internal volume of around 3,060 cubic feet. These dimensions make it perfect for transporting big volumes of goods, specifically those that require additional area for stacking or securing.

Types of 45ft Containers
Dry Van Containers: These are the most typical type of 45ft containers, utilized for basic cargo that does not need climate control. They are fully confined and provide protection from the elements.
Refrigerated Containers: Known as "reefers," these containers are geared up with refrigeration systems to preserve particular temperature levels throughout transport. They are vital for shipping perishable goods like food and pharmaceuticals.
Flat Rack Containers: Designed for large and heavy cargo, flat rack containers can be packed from the top or the sides. They are ideal for machinery, automobiles, and other bulky products.
Open Top Containers: These containers have a convertible top, permitting the loading of high and heavy products. They are frequently utilized for goods that exceed the height of a standard container.
High Cube Containers: These containers are 9 feet 6 inches high, supplying an extra foot of height compared to standard containers. They are perfect for optimizing vertical area.

FAQs About 45ft Containers
Q1: What is the optimum weight capacity of a 45ft container?
A: The optimum gross weight for a 45ft container is usually 67,200 pounds (30,481 kg). Nevertheless, the optimum payload (cargo weight) can vary depending on the tare weight (empty weight) of the container. On average, the payload capacity is around 61,000 pounds (27,669 kg).
